In his debut Haute Couture collection, Matthieu Blazy returns to the House’s essence—where creation and wearer meet, and clothing becomes a canvas for personal story and emotion. Refined to its core, the CHANEL Spring Summer 2026 Haute Couture collection celebrates lightness, movement, and individuality.
The Chanel suit opens the show in sheer silk mousseline, echoing layered histories and intimate memories. Hidden tokens—love letters, N°5, red lipstick—emerge as delicate symbols of couture’s inner life.
A poetic transformation unfolds as women become birds, imagined through the savoir-faire of Chanel’s ateliers and le19M. From deep black silhouettes to vibrant, feather-like textures, nature and dream intertwine. For a fleeting moment, Haute Couture suspends time—then takes flight.
